The new 2012 United Supreme 18" is probably the trickest 18" bike we have seen as is perfect for the smaller rider who is serious about BMX. Set up to ride like a full sized United Supreme the frame has a crmo toptube, downtube and chainstays with Crmo tapered forks and 7" United bars. The parts on the SU18 are also seriously good and boast new 8 spline sealed bearing cranks, sealed 9t cassette hub, sealed mid BB, CNC alloy stem and United pivotal seat with integrated pivotal post.
My son had been riding his 16" wheel BMX since his 6th birthday and has always attracted good comments regarding his riding. When it came time to replace his bike I looked into it thoroughly before settling for the SU18. It's proved to be a superb bike being well put together and light. size wise, it is just ever so slightly on the large side for him. He is bang on average size and got the bike for his 9th birthday.
